Why is It Important to Fill Coolant Reservoir?

The coolant reservoir plays a vital role in regulating the engine’s temperature. It stores the coolant, which is a mixture of antifreeze and water, and circulates it through the engine to absorb heat. A sufficient amount of coolant in the reservoir ensures that the engine operates at the optimal temperature, preventing overheating and engine damage.

How to Identify a Low Coolant Level

Several signs indicate that your coolant level may be low. These include:

  • Overheating engine: If your engine runs hotter than usual or if the temperature gauge shows high readings, it could be a sign of low coolant levels.
  • Steam or coolant leaks: If you notice steam coming from the engine or if there are visible coolant leaks, it’s likely that your coolant level is low.
  • Low coolant level indicator: Most modern vehicles have a coolant level sensor that triggers a warning light when the level drops below a certain point.

What Type of Coolant Should You Use?

It’s essential to use the correct type of coolant for your vehicle. Refer to your owner’s manual for the recommended coolant type. Typically, there are two main types of coolant:

  • Inorganic Acid Technology (IAT): This type of coolant uses silicates to protect the engine from corrosion. It’s commonly used in older vehicles.
  • Organic Acid Technology (OAT): This coolant uses organic acids to provide long-lasting protection against corrosion. It’s used in most newer vehicles.

Step-by-Step Guide on How to Fill Coolant Reservoir

Materials You’ll Need:

  • Coolant of the recommended type
  • Funnel
  • Gloves (optional)

Safety Precautions:

  • Allow the engine to cool down before starting.
  • Wear gloves to protect your hands from hot coolant.

Instructions:

1. Locate the Coolant Reservoir: Open the hood and locate the coolant reservoir. It’s usually a translucent plastic tank with a cap labeled “Coolant” or “Radiator.”

2. Check the Coolant Level: Remove the cap and check the coolant level. It should be between the “Min” and “Max” marks on the reservoir.

3. Add Coolant: If the coolant level is low, use a funnel to add the recommended coolant type. Avoid overfilling the reservoir. Fill it up to the “Max” mark.

4. Tighten the Cap: Replace the cap and tighten it securely.

5. Check for Leaks: Start the engine and let it run for a few minutes. Check for any coolant leaks around the reservoir or hoses.

6. Monitor Coolant Level: Keep an eye on the coolant level in the reservoir over the next few days. If it drops significantly, there may be a leak that needs to be addressed.

Troubleshooting Common Coolant Reservoir Issues

Overheating Engine: If your engine overheats after filling the coolant reservoir, there may be an underlying issue such as a clogged radiator or a faulty thermostat.

Coolant Leaks: If you notice coolant leaks, check the hoses, clamps, and the reservoir itself for any cracks or damage.

Low Coolant Level: If the coolant level drops significantly after filling the reservoir, there may be a leak in the system that needs to be addressed.

Discolored Coolant: If the coolant in the reservoir appears discolored or rusty, it may indicate that the coolant has degraded and needs to be replaced.

Quick Answers to Your FAQs

Q: How often should I check my coolant level?
A: It’s recommended to check the coolant level regularly, especially during hot weather or long trips.

Q: Can I add water to my coolant reservoir?
A: In an emergency, you can add water to the coolant reservoir, but it’s important to flush the system and replace it with the proper coolant mixture as soon as possible.

Q: What happens if I overfill the coolant reservoir?
A: Overfilling the coolant reservoir can create excessive pressure in the cooling system, which can lead to leaks or damage to the components.
